We will place the concerns of all industry members before the government. Many said they were, for years, forced into political glorification for survival, and that this was the first time they could speak freely
Actor Parambrata Chattopadhyay said “our primary profession should be cinema” and not political ideology, while filmmaker Srijit Mukherji maintained that disagreements within the industry should be resolved through dialogue, asserting that “banning someone cannot be the solution”. Several others from the industry also spoke about restrictive rules, dwindling opportunities and an environment that deeply affected Tollywood. Many also alleged that fear of professional isolation and loss of work had prevented several industry insiders from speaking up.
Artistes, technicians and guild representatives must resolve issues together. No rule should unfairly benefit one side because nobody here is anyone’s enemy
